[sdiy] PolyDaWG6
Scott Gravenhorst
music.maker at gte.net
Fri Aug 24 22:12:26 CEST 2007
PolyDaWG6 is the 6 voice version of my polyphonic string model synth (it
actually does convincing drums too).
Equivalent gate count for the design is 1,280,766.
Using a Xilinx Spartan-3E (XC3S500E), the design uses only one multiplier,
but all of the block RAM (19). The MIDI controller uses less than one half
of a dual port block RAM so there is a 1/2 block RAM usable for another
feature.
At this time, the MIDI controller provides a "always sustain" action, but I
plan to change this to a more piano like action and include the MIDI
sustain pedal.
I have some code cleanup and other maintenance to do, then I will find a
piece of music to make a demo using only the one dev board. Once all of
that is done, I'll post it to http://www.fpga.synth.net/ in the Wiki.
-- ScottG
-------------------------------------------------------------
-- Scott Gravenhorst
-- GateMan I - Xilinx Spartan-3E Based MIDI Synthesizer
-- FatMan: home1.gte.net/res0658s/fatman/
-- NonFatMan: home1.gte.net/res0658s/electronics/
-- When the going gets tough, the tough use the command line.
More information about the Synth-diy
mailing list